Session

Gophers are Climbing the Iceberg!

Apache Iceberg has become a popular topic in data management lately. It’s a high-performance format for huge analytic tables and is used by various big data compute engines, including Spark, Trino, Presto, Snowflake, and Dremio. As a hugely important table format for big data, ETL tools need to be able to read from and write to the Iceberg format. Many ETL systems utilize Go, but the only public APIs for Iceberg have been written in Python or Java.

This session introduces the official Iceberg Go library, a pure Go implementation of the Apache Iceberg table format. I cover Iceberg’s current capabilities, roadmap, and goals. Learn how you can easily integrate Iceberg into your current Go workflows.

Matt Topol

Author of "In-Memory Analytics with Apache Arrow" | Staff Software Engineer at Voltron Data

Norwalk, Connecticut, United States

Please note that Sessionize is not responsible for the accuracy or validity of the data provided by speakers. If you suspect this profile to be fake or spam, please let us know.

Jump to top